Escaping Those Sizzling Summer Nights

Calling my summer "sizzling" is pretty spot on for how it's going, and not in the fun, sexy way! See, I live in California, and we've had a pretty hot one so far. We're looking at 100+F over the weekend, and August has only just begun. As a girl born and bred in the midwest where a year really was composed of four seasons, it's taken me some getting used to. Sometimes, I think I'm still adjusting to it, and I've been here for a decade now.

So what do I do to escape the heat? It probably sounds counterproductive, but I always turn to winter stories. I may not want to hear about snowstorms and freezing temperatures in the dead of January, but when I turn into a sweat bomb as soon as I step outside my air conditioned house, those kinds of things sound heavenly.

That's why I jumped at the chance to write a story for a collection coming out August 17 at Amber Allure that's winter-themed. It's a story about healing and second chances, and I'm absolutely in love with the cover.

That's Connor, my main character. Just looking at that wintry landscape makes the heat we're currently enduring much more bearable.

Curious about what the story is exactly about?

Life hasn’t turned out like Connor McClure hoped. His relationship is over, he lost his friends in the break-up, and nothing makes him happy anymore. All he wants is to hide from the world, but the only place available to him is his parents’ home in the rural Michigan community he abandoned thirteen years ago. Since they’re in Florida for the winter, he’ll have the whole house to himself.

Except he doesn’t. In their absence, the McClures asked a young neighbor to look after the property. Jerry is young, energetic, and oh yeah, gay. From everything he’s learned about Connor, he might be harboring a little crush, but Connor is in no place for dating. Right now, he needs a friend, someone to help him remember that second chances are always possible…
